The Mortgagee must verify and document the transfer of gift funds from the donor to the Borrower in accordance with the requirements below. a. If the gift funds have been verified in the Borrower’s account, obtain the donor’s bank statement showing the withdrawal and evidence of the deposit into the Borrower’s account. b.

One condition of an FHA loan approval is that the borrower should provide a minimum cash investment, which is a down payment of at least 3.5%. As long as the gift and giver meet certain FHA requirements, gift funds can be used as a down payment. Here are some guidelines when using a gift fund for FHA:

FHA Loan Articles. "Gifts refer to the contributions of cash or equity with no expectation of repayment." Yes, the above quote from the FHA loan rule book states that equity can be provided instead of hard cash. FHA loan rules don’t just regulate the source of funds in this way, it also governs who may provide such gifts.

FHA down payment gift rules and requirements can be found in Chapter 5, Section B of HUD Handbook 4155.1. This handbook can be found online, and it’s worth reading for anyone who is considering an FHA-insured mortgage loan.

For FHA loans, down payment of 3.5 percent is required for maximum financing. · It can be a financial gift. That’s the difference between FHA and conventional. FHA allows any or all of the 3.5% minimum investment to be a gift. Borrowers do not need to contribute their own funds if receiving a gift for the full 3.5% down payment.
